Dragon Con Night at Georgia Aquarium

For the first time since the event was first offered, Dragon Con Night at Georgia Aquarium sold out at 4,800 Dragon Con guests! AND they were open to the public. Those members of the public got a Georgia Aquarium experience they'll be talking about for years!

Captain Nemo | Dragon Con Night at Georgia Aquarium
Captain Nemo | Dragon Con Night at Georgia Aquarium

I've said approximately a bazillion times now just how talented Dragon Con cosplayers are. Captain Nemo, above, spent 750 hours on this costume and it shows! During his presentation, one of the MCs opened the back panel of his costume to reveal...moving parts! Totally brilliant! He also placed in the Top 3. Whoo-hoo!
